Stage 1 worn 24/7 for weeks 0–3. Stage 2 for weeks 3–8 — where the result shows.

After liposuction or Lipo 360 you need Stage 1 compression worn 24/7 for weeks 0–3. Even, continuous pressure prevents seroma (fluid pockets) and helps the skin contract uniformly across every treated zone — for Lipo 360 that means full-torso coverage: abdomen, flanks and back.

From week 3–4 you move to Stage 2 — and this is the stage where lipo results actually show. Most women wear it 6–8 weeks. Some never stop.

Week by week, in the garment.

Week by week, in the garment.

Weeks 0–3 · Stage 1

Worn 24/7, off only to shower. Continuous pressure is what prevents seroma — this is the least negotiable window of the whole recovery.

Week 3–4 · The switch

Swelling drops, Stage 1 loosens, and your measurements change. Get re-measured before you buy Stage 2 — free at Salud.

Weeks 3–8 · Stage 2

Shaped to your new contour while the skin finishes settling. This is where the lines you paid for become visible.

General timelines from 20 years of fitting — your surgeon’s post-operative protocol always comes first.

Why does lipo compression have to be 24/7 at first?

Lipo leaves space where fat was removed. Without continuous pressure, fluid fills that space (seroma) and skin can heal unevenly. The first three weeks of round-the-clock wear are what those zones need to close clean and flat.

Is a Lipo 360 garment different from a regular lipo garment?

The coverage is. Lipo 360 treats the full circumference — abdomen, flanks, back — so the garment must compress all of it evenly. Spot lipo can use a more targeted cut. Same staging logic either way: Stage 1, then Stage 2.

When do lipo results actually show?

Not in week 1 — you’re mostly looking at swelling until week 3–4. The contour emerges through the Stage 2 weeks as skin settles, with most women seeing their result by weeks 6–12. The garment work you do early decides how clean that result is.

My faja rolls down or digs in — is that normal?

No — rolling and digging mean the size or cut is wrong, and creases can mark healing skin. That’s a fit problem, not a you problem. Salud fixes it in a free 20-minute re-fit.

Can’t I just use a faja size chart and order online?

A chart sizes a body that holds still — yours won’t. After surgery your measurements change week to week as the swelling drops, and Stage 1 and Stage 2 are different sizes.
